100 Years of Solitude- A must read

100 yearsI got a copy of this book for Mother’s day from my daughter.’ One Hundred years of solitude’ written by Nobel prize winner for literature Gabriel Marquez, is definitely one of the most interesting, and wildly engaging books I have ever read.

It is both fiction and truth as Marquez weaves history with fantasy as he relates the rise and fall, birth and death of the mythical town of Macondo through the history of the Buendia family. Marques is a true storyteller. Events move quickly and seamlessly between what is magical and real, what is pure and honest humanity.

I would recommend anyone wanting to read a timeless, true masterpiece of literature to own a copy of this great literature and read it over and over. This is my second read and I intend to relish every page as I did the first.
